1.0 Introduction

The evolutionary trend in industrial electronics and automation has engulfed all parts of the world and proved more challenging to as third world like Nigeria. Regarding the milestone, it was decided to make the choice of project research on the design and implementation of an automatic 3 — phase change — over with Generator switching which will eliminate the stress and lapses involved in the manual process.

This electronics system is realized using 3 — phase regulated Dc power supply unit whose output is compared and fed to a 3 — input AND gate that encodes control logic to the driver stage realized using NPN Bipolar junction transistors which energize three electromagnetic relays. These relays in turn energize single coil three contacts contactors that switch the phases. (Manaha, 2008) A control/switching circuit is also integrated that takes care of the Gen set switching whenever at least one phase from mains is low/faulty.


1.1. General Description Of The Project

The project design and implementation of automatic 3 — phase change — over with Gen set switching is built in several functional blocks all combined to form one functional unit. The first is made up of regulated Dc voltage power supply unit whose output is compared and fed into 74 LS11 that generates the control logic. This logic is used to bias the driver stage which energizes electromagnetic relay. These relays serve as auxiliary to a single coil 3 — contact contactor of suitable rating. The Gen set switching module incorporates delay timer and solid state relay that takes care of the process.

The project, so constructed is packaged in a plastic casing for compatibility. On the surface of the package, there are three 100k vol/pot which are used to demonstrate low voltage in a given phase. Three amber LEDs represents the mains while the three blue LEDs are for the Gen set. And these make up of the panel indicator.


1.2. Objectives Of The Project

One of the objectives of this project is to design and construct an automatic 3 — phase change — over with Gen set switching facility which will automatically switch ON/OFF Gen set and change over between PHCN and Gen set.

It is also aimed at exposing the graduating student to electronics system designing using random logic — especially in designing in industries and power electronic.

Another objective of this study is to ground the graduating students in Engineering, scientific and technical writing which is indispensable in their professional practice.


1.3. Significance Of The Project

This project work signifies a lot in industrial automation and power electronics. It is very useful in wood processing industries, oil rig equipments and other manufacturing industries that used 3 — phase machines. A project of this nature can be modified to function as automatic phase selector which can be used anywhere.


1.4. Scope Of The Project

This project work covers the following; transistor drivers, electromagnetic relay, contractors, 3 — input AND gate encoder, shunt regulation and comparator using Zener diode, delay/un-delay timer and other system.
